Thekla at 40: Story of a Bristol icon
From Radio Caroline broadcasts to performances by Stormzy, Lewis Capaldi, The Pretenders and Calvin Harris the Thekla has hosted key moments.
Originally a German trading boat, it was brought to Bristol in 1984.
American novelist Kye Longfellow-Stanshall and her husband, the musician Vivian Stanshall, salvaged the ship and sailed it to the city.
